8 Alasan Mengapa Aplikasi Canvas Mengalahkan Pengembangan Asli

Diterbitkan: 2020-12-31

Apakah Anda benar-benar perlu membuat aplikasi asli untuk bisnis Anda? Atau apakah cukup mengonversi situs atau aplikasi web Anda menjadi aplikasi seluler dengan Canvas?

Kami telah banyak menulis tentang perbedaan antara aplikasi asli, web, dan hibrida. Katakanlah aplikasi asli adalah aplikasi yang Anda buat khusus untuk iOS dan Android, menggunakan SDK dan bahasa asli seperti Swift dan Kotlin atau kerangka kerja seperti React Native.

Aplikasi Canvas sebagai gantinya adalah aplikasi pembungkus berdasarkan kombinasi kode asli dan fitur serta tampilan web (komponen SDK yang berfungsi seperti browser web) yang memuat aplikasi web atau situs web jarak jauh Anda.

Tidak seperti aplikasi hybrid, yang memuat kode web lokal dan meniru aplikasi asli, aplikasi Canvas memuat aplikasi web atau situs web Anda yang sebenarnya , dengan keuntungan tidak perlu membuat ulang apa pun jika aplikasi seluler Anda pada dasarnya perlu memiliki fitur yang sama sudah disediakan oleh aplikasi web Anda.

Jika Anda bertanya-tanya mengapa Anda memerlukan aplikasi seluler untuk aplikasi web yang sudah berfungsi dengan baik di seluler, baca artikel kami tentang 5 alasan mengapa Anda harus mengubah aplikasi web Anda menjadi aplikasi seluler.

Jadi, apakah Anda benar-benar membutuhkan aplikasi asli atau apakah aplikasi Canvas menyediakan semua yang Anda butuhkan? Seperti banyak hal, itu tergantung pada tujuan Anda. Karena itu, kami sangat yakin bahwa menggunakan Canvas memiliki beberapa keunggulan unik dibandingkan pengembangan asli tradisional dan itu adalah pilihan yang tepat untuk 90% bisnis.

Mari kita lihat beberapa alasan mengapa Anda ingin menggunakan solusi seperti Canvas dan mengubah aplikasi web Anda menjadi aplikasi seluler, daripada membuat aplikasi asli dari awal.

Mari kita mulai dengan biaya.


Ingin membuat aplikasi seluler tanpa investasi biasa dan pengembangan berbulan-bulan? Cara tercepat dan paling terjangkau untuk membuat aplikasi seluler adalah dengan mengonversi situs Anda yang ada menjadi aplikasi seluler asli . Dengan MobiLoud Canvas, Anda dapat mengonversi semua jenis situs menjadi aplikasi seluler asli. Semua fitur situs Anda bekerja di luar kotak. Dapatkan demo gratis untuk mempelajari cara kerjanya dan apakah cocok untuk situs Anda.


Alasan 1

Hemat $100k+ dan Bulan Kerja

Membangun aplikasi asli dari awal membutuhkan banyak pekerjaan, dan itu mahal.

Baik Anda membangun tim sendiri atau menyewa agensi, minimal, Anda mencari $100k+ untuk mendapatkan versi pertama yang bagus, lalu 50% lagi untuk pemeliharaan rutin dan pembaruan setiap tahun, tanpa menganggarkan fitur produk baru.

tanaman hijau dalam vas kaca bening

Mengapa begitu mahal? Karena pengembang aplikasi yang terampil tidak murah, dan Anda mungkin membutuhkan setidaknya dua di antaranya, mengerjakan aplikasi Anda selama berbulan-bulan.

Semakin banyak kerumitan yang harus mereka buat ulang dari situs Anda yang ada, semakin banyak waktu yang dibutuhkan dan biaya akan meroket.

Dengan Canvas, Anda dapat siap meluncurkan aplikasi hanya dalam 2 minggu, dengan biaya yang lebih murah. Tidak perlu mempekerjakan siapa pun atau meminta pengembang web Anda mengambil teknologi baru apa pun, karena tim kami sepenuhnya menangani penyiapan aplikasi Anda dan mengirimkannya ke App Store dan Google Play.

Pikirkan tentang biaya peluang di sini. Apa yang dapat Anda lakukan dengan uang itu dan 6-12 bulan jika Anda menginvestasikannya untuk meningkatkan aplikasi web atau pemasaran Anda? Cukup banyak!

Jika Anda menginginkan aplikasi seluler yang berfungsi dengan cara yang sama seperti aplikasi web Anda, menggunakan Canvas adalah cara yang mudah dan jauh lebih efisien untuk mendapatkan hasil yang serupa – yang membawa kita ke poin berikutnya.

Alasan 2

Tidak perlu menemukan kembali roda – gunakan apa yang sudah Anda miliki!

Saat Anda membuat aplikasi web, Anda mungkin menghabiskan banyak waktu, tenaga, dan kekuatan otak untuk mencari tahu cara mewujudkannya.

Semuanya harus dengan susah payah dibangun, diuji dan dibangun kembali untuk membuatnya sempurna dan membuatnya sukses untuk web. Berapa banyak kasus tepi, fitur yang tidak direncanakan, penulisan ulang, integrasi, peningkatan UI/UX, dan iterasi produk yang telah Anda lalui untuk mendapatkan aplikasi web yang berfungsi?

Jika Anda membangunnya kembali di aplikasi asli, Anda melakukan pekerjaan yang sama dua kali untuk platform yang berbeda. Semuanya perlu dibangun kembali, oleh orang yang berbeda dengan keahlian yang berbeda.

Berita baiknya adalah, dengan Canvas ini semua tidak perlu. Anda telah melakukan semua kerja keras untuk membangun aplikasi web Anda sejak awal.

Desain dan fungsionalitas yang sama dapat langsung tersedia di aplikasi iOS dan Android Anda, tanpa upaya membangun kembali atau duplikasi.

Alasan 3

Pembaruan dan rilis lebih cepat dengan basis kode tunggal

Jika Anda membuat aplikasi dari awal, setengah tantangannya adalah mengintegrasikannya ke dalam tumpukan teknologi Anda saat ini. Anda perlu membangun API untuk aplikasi web Anda, untuk memulai. Kemudian buat aplikasi asli atau hibrida yang menyediakan fungsionalitas serupa dengan yang sudah dimiliki aplikasi web Anda.

Setelah selesai, Anda akan bekerja dengan (setidaknya) dua basis kode yang berbeda, jadi setiap fitur atau peningkatan baru pada aplikasi web Anda perlu dibangun ke dalam aplikasi iOS dan Android asli Anda.

Seperti yang dapat Anda bayangkan, hal ini melipatgandakan kerumitan dan biaya setiap fitur baru dan peningkatan produk dan memiliki risiko yang jelas membuat eksperimen dan inovasi yang sedang berlangsung semakin sulit bagi tim produk Anda.

Jika Anda telah membangun aplikasi web Anda di atas platform seperti WordPress, misalnya, ini bahkan lebih merupakan tantangan. Anda terbiasa menambahkan, membuat, atau mengadaptasi plugin yang ada untuk menambahkan fungsionalitas situs baru, tetapi itu bukanlah sesuatu yang dapat ditawarkan oleh aplikasi asli Anda – setiap fitur atau plugin baru akan memerlukan pengembangan asli yang ekstensif untuk mereplikasi fungsi tersebut.

Kecuali Anda menggunakan Kanvas!

Dengan Canvas, tidak perlu khawatir tentang "mengintegrasikan" apa pun. Karena aplikasi iOS dan Android Anda adalah aplikasi web Anda, mereka secara otomatis diperbarui dengan fitur terbaru dan peningkatan produk Anda. Anda dapat berfokus untuk membangun pengalaman web seluler yang luar biasa, karena mengetahui bahwa pengguna aplikasi seluler Anda juga akan mendapat manfaat!

Tidak ada yang baru untuk dikelola dan tidak ada yang baru untuk diintegrasikan. Lebih sedikit sakit kepala, lebih sedikit kerumitan, dan lebih banyak waktu bagi Anda untuk fokus pada produk web inti Anda.

Jika Anda menggunakan WordPress, Shopify, atau CMS lain, menambahkan plugin atau aplikasi baru akan segera membuat fungsi tersebut tersedia bagi pengguna aplikasi seluler Anda.

Kemajuan dan peningkatan situs web Anda langsung diterjemahkan ke pengguna aplikasi seluler Anda. Cara yang lebih cepat, lebih ramping, dan lebih efisien, untuk hampir semua orang, dari bisnis kecil hingga besar.

Alasan 4

Tidak ada yang benar-benar luar biasa tentang aplikasi "asli"

Ada kesalahpahaman bahwa hanya aplikasi yang sepenuhnya asli yang cukup cepat dan memberikan pengalaman pengguna yang cukup baik. Ini tidak benar, setidaknya tidak lagi.

Pengembang, agensi khususnya, suka mendorong proyek aplikasi asli untuk keunggulan teknisnya vs pendekatan hibrida dan, mungkin, untuk tingkat yang lebih tinggi yang terkait dengan pengembangan asli, tetapi semuanya harus dipertimbangkan dalam konteks apa yang ingin Anda capai , seberapa bagus pengalaman web Anda, seberapa rumit aplikasi web Anda, dan seberapa mahal biaya pengembangan dan pemeliharaan aplikasi seluler asli yang terpisah.

Kami membangun semuanya ke dalam Canvas untuk memberikan pengalaman pengguna yang luar biasa dan memastikan kecepatan yang optimal. Jadi, Anda dapat menggunakan aplikasi web yang sudah cepat dan dirancang dengan baik dan menerbitkan aplikasi seluler ke toko hanya dalam beberapa minggu, dengan biaya yang lebih murah, sambil tetap mempertahankan semua manfaat aplikasi asli – pemberitahuan push, keberadaan toko aplikasi, kemudahan instalasi, dll.

Jika aplikasi web Anda sendiri dirancang untuk pengalaman seperti aplikasi atau setidaknya memberikan pengalaman yang baik di seluler, maka aplikasi Canvas iOS dan Android Anda juga akan memberikan pengalaman seluler yang optimal – untuk sebagian besar, UX bukanlah alasan yang sah untuk menghabiskan begitu banyak waktu dan uang untuk pembangunan asli.

Alasan 5

Anda (mungkin) tidak terlalu membutuhkan aplikasi asli

Kami akan menjelaskan, ada hal-hal yang Anda benar-benar membutuhkan aplikasi asli.

Jika Anda perlu mengakses beberapa fitur spesifik perangkat seperti akselerometer, GPS, akses kamera langsung, atau pengenalan wajah – Anda mungkin perlu membuatnya secara asli. Sejauh ini, ini adalah argumen terkuat untuk membangun aplikasi dari awal daripada mengonversi melalui Canvas.

Apakah Anda benar-benar membutuhkan fitur-fitur ini? Mungkin tidak. Dan sepertinya Anda tidak memerlukan aplikasi seluler yang secara radikal menyimpang dari aplikasi web Anda dalam hal fungsionalitasnya.

Untuk 90% kasus, lebih dari cukup baik untuk mengemas ulang aplikasi web yang ada sebagai aplikasi seluler, memberi Anda semua keuntungan bisnis dari aplikasi asli tanpa kekurangan.

Ada banyak hal yang dapat dilakukan aplikasi web Anda setelah digabungkan dengan Canvas dan dipublikasikan sebagai aplikasi seluler, misalnya:

  • Mengirim pemberitahuan seluler di iOS dan Android, melalui OneSignal, melalui dasbor atau API mereka, atau langsung dari WordPress dengan plugin kami.
  • Mengizinkan unggahan dari kamera, dengan membiarkan pengguna memilih dari galeri mereka atau mengambil gambar baru – ini dapat dilakukan dengan bidang unggah file sederhana di aplikasi web Anda.
  • Membuat login lebih cepat dan mudah, dengan menyesuaikan durasi cookie saat aplikasi digunakan, sehingga pengguna hanya perlu login satu kali dari perangkat seluler.
  • Memberikan pengalaman pengguna yang disederhanakan, dengan menyembunyikan atau mengubah bagian aplikasi web Anda saat dijalankan di dalam aplikasi.

Alasan 6

Anda akan berada di Perusahaan yang Baik

Ini bukan hanya taktik menghemat uang. Mengemas ulang aplikasi web Anda dalam wadah adalah pilihan yang sah dan terhormat yang sering dibuat oleh merek multi-miliar dolar.

Membangun aplikasi yang secara efektif membungkus aplikasi web Anda yang ada menempatkan Anda di perusahaan yang cukup termasyhur.

Menurut UX Matters:

“Quora adalah semacam aplikasi WebView, dengan beberapa komponen asli yang jelas di sepanjang tepinya”

Memang benar, aplikasi Quora adalah tampilan web dengan beberapa elemen asli tambahan yang ditambahkan untuk memastikan UX yang baik.

Daripada membangun kembali aplikasi web mereka dari awal, mereka mengemasnya kembali di dalam pembungkus asli dan menambahkan komponen yang diperlukan untuk mencapai tujuan mereka, yang persis seperti yang dapat dilakukan Canvas untuk bisnis Anda.

Ini juga bukan hanya Quora. Sekali lagi, menurut UX Matters:

“Kami tahu bahwa Facebook, Evernote, Instagram, LinkedIn, Uber, Slack, Twitter, Gmail, Amazon Appstore, dan banyak lainnya adalah atau pernah menjadi aplikasi WebView”

Kami tahu bahwa Amazon sangat bergantung pada tampilan web untuk membuat aplikasi seluler mereka. Basecamp juga melakukan ini dan menulis secara ekstensif tentang pendekatan mereka.

Jelas bukan karena kekurangan uang atau kesulitan untuk merekrut bakat teknis. Mereka memilih solusi ini karena ini adalah hal yang cerdas untuk dilakukan ketika Anda membutuhkan aplikasi iOS dan Android yang melakukan hal yang sama seperti aplikasi web Anda.

Alasan 7

Lakukan lebih banyak dengan tim dan keterampilan Anda yang ada

Baik Anda sedang membangun aplikasi secara native di Swift, Java atau Kotlin atau Anda menggunakan alternatif lintas platform seperti React Native, sepertinya tim pengembang web Anda yang ada tidak akan dapat membangun aplikasi Anda.

Ini berarti mempekerjakan pengembang lepas, agensi, atau menambahkan anggota tim penuh waktu. Mereka tidak murah – gajinya mencapai enam angka, atau $600-$1000 untuk tarif harian.

Anda juga akan membutuhkan bantuan mereka lama setelah peluncuran aplikasi untuk setiap perbaikan bug, fitur baru, pembaruan, penyesuaian, atau pemeliharaan rutin yang diperlukan.

Jika Anda membungkus aplikasi web Anda dengan Canvas, tim Anda yang ada sudah memiliki pengetahuan untuk mengelola aplikasi. Apa pun tumpukan teknologi dan CMS yang Anda gunakan untuk membuat aplikasi web, itulah aplikasi seluler yang dijalankan juga – jadi Anda sudah memiliki semua bakat yang Anda butuhkan untuk bekerja dengan mereka.

Keuntungan lainnya adalah bahwa Canvas bukan hanya sebuah platform, ini adalah layanan yang lengkap. Kami bersama Anda di setiap langkah mulai dari konfigurasi awal aplikasi Anda, hingga penerbitan, hingga pemeliharaan dan pembaruan berkelanjutan. Kami adalah mitra seluler Anda dan ada di sini dalam kapasitas apa pun yang Anda perlukan untuk membuat aplikasi ini sukses.

Kami mengembangkan hubungan kerja yang kuat dengan tim Anda untuk membuat aplikasi sukses, tanpa hal baru untuk Anda atau tim Anda pelajari, tanpa investasi di muka, hanya biaya sederhana dan terjangkau tanpa kontrak jangka panjang.

Alasan 8

Semuanya bekerja di luar kotak

Semakin kompleks aplikasi web Anda, semakin rumit, memakan waktu, dan mahal untuk membangunnya kembali di aplikasi asli. Setiap fitur, alat pihak ketiga, dan integrasi dengan platform lain perlu dibuat ulang dengan susah payah. Anda bahkan tidak akan tahu apa yang mungkin dan apa yang tidak sebelum Anda menugaskan pengembang untuk merancang aplikasi.

Hal hebat tentang Canvas – tidak hanya berfungsi dengan situs web atau aplikasi web apa pun , tetapi juga berfungsi dengan semua fitur dan fungsinya. Semua yang Anda buat untuk web juga akan langsung berfungsi di aplikasi.

Saat Anda membungkus aplikasi web Anda dengan Canvas, tidak ada kesulitan atau ketidakpastian. Anda tahu bahwa semua yang Anda gunakan sekarang di situs Anda akan berfungsi dalam versi iOS dan Android – langsung dari kotak.

Ketika Anda TIDAK Harus Menggunakan Kanvas

Kami telah melihat beberapa alasan mengapa memublikasikan aplikasi web Anda sebagai aplikasi seluler melalui Canvas sangat masuk akal untuk sebagian besar bisnis. Ada beberapa pengecualian. Mari kita lihat empat yang paling umum.

Kanvas tidak cocok untuk Anda jika:

  1. Situs web Anda tidak menyediakan utilitas atau konten – jika situs web Anda hanyalah situs informasi sederhana atau katalog produk atau situs web perusahaan, kemungkinan tidak akan disetujui oleh App Store dan tidak masuk akal untuk mengubahnya menjadi aplikasi seluler. Aturan praktis yang baik adalah bertanya pada diri sendiri apakah orang ingin mengunduh aplikasi dan sering menggunakannya. Jika jawabannya tidak, maka apa yang sudah Anda miliki – situs web responsif seluler – mungkin sudah cukup bagus!
  2. Aplikasi web Anda terutama menjual produk atau langganan digital – Apple dan Google mengharuskan penggunaan sistem pembayaran dan langganan mereka sendiri saat Anda menjual konten atau fungsi digital, baik itu langganan atau pembayaran satu kali (misalnya, penjualan eBook). Sayangnya, kami tidak memiliki dukungan untuk pembelian dalam aplikasi di Canvas.
  3. Aplikasi web Anda tidak dioptimalkan dengan benar untuk seluler – ini adalah persyaratan, aplikasi web Anda harus terlihat bagus dan berjalan cepat di perangkat seluler. Jika situs Anda lambat atau tidak dioptimalkan untuk seluler, pengalaman aplikasi tidak akan baik dan aplikasi Anda tidak akan disetujui di App Store
  4. Anda adalah penerbit digital atau toko e-niaga dengan situs berbasis WordPress – untuk situs web berita, platform Berita kami lebih cocok, memberi Anda aplikasi yang setara dengan yang berasal dari penerbit teratas. Produk Commerce kami memungkinkan Anda membuat aplikasi asli dengan semua fitur khas toko WooCommerce.

Apakah Membungkus Aplikasi Web Anda dengan Canvas Cara yang Harus Dilakukan?

Kami telah melihat beberapa alasan mengapa menurut kami konversi langsung dari aplikasi web ke aplikasi seluler adalah yang terbaik untuk sebagian besar bisnis.

Kecuali jika Anda memerlukan fitur khusus, sulit untuk membenarkan investasi waktu dan uang ke dalam pengembangan asli, terutama mengingat kompleksitas pengelolaan beberapa basis kode dan bagaimana hal itu akan memperlambat Anda saat Anda bekerja untuk meningkatkan produk dan mengembangkan bisnis Anda.

Kemungkinannya adalah, apa yang telah Anda buat di web akan berfungsi dengan baik sebagai aplikasi seluler Canvas dan memberi Anda semua keuntungan yang sama seperti aplikasi asli yang dibuat dari awal.

Mari kita mulai – minta demo hari ini dan bersiaplah untuk diluncurkan di App Store dalam waktu kurang dari dua minggu.